The Jitsu Foundation - F.A.Q.
Who are The Jitsu Foundation?
The Jitsu Foundation is the governing body for the Samurai Jiu Jitsu clubs both in the UK and
throughout the world.
Who are the 'TJF'?
'TJF' is an acronym for "The Jitsu Foundation".
What do The Jitsu Foundation do?
The Jitsu Foundation is responsible for giving instructor's their club instructor mandates and
making sure that the quality of the style does not decrease but rather increases. The
foundation handle all licence applications, and organise all national (and some regional)
courses and events.
Who are 'Studio 3'?
Studio 3 is the name for the part of The Jitsu Foundation that teaches more specialised
courses for 'non-martial artists'. These courses focus on psychological as well as physical
approaches to violence. Essentially it promotes violence awareness in situations appropriate
for the students.
Examples of the sorts of people the courses are given for would be teachers, social workers,
librarians, nurses and traffic wardens.
